Abstract

The Cu0·9NiAlCoCrFe high entropy alloy coating fabricated on AZ91D magnesium alloys by laser cladding is studied in this paper. Microstructure property of the coating is characterised by optical microscope, scanning electron microscope and X-ray diffraction (XRD). The XRD results show that the coating mainly consists of a simple bcc solid solution phase. Corrosion resistance results of the coating are tested in 3·5 wt-%NaCl solution. Compared to the AZ91D specimen without Cu0·9NiAlCoCrFe coating, the corrosion current density of AZ91D specimen coated with Cu0·9NiAlCoCrFe decreased by four orders of magnitude.
